Building a Deck That Actually Holds Up in Sunnyland
Sunnyland is one of Bellingham's older, more established neighborhoods, with mature tree canopy, a mix of home ages, and lots that run from flat to noticeably sloped. That combination is great for shade in August and terrible for a deck that isn't built with the right details. Between Whatcom County's long wet season, the driving rain that comes off Bellingham Bay and the Salish Sea during fall and winter storms, and the moss that finds a home on anything that stays damp for more than a few days, a deck here needs to be built differently than one going up in a dry climate. What Bellingham's Climate Does to a Deck Over Time
None of this is dramatic on its own — it's the accumulation that causes problems. A deck built without these details in mind doesn't fail in year one. It fails quietly, over five to ten years, in ways that are expensive to fix because they're hidden.
Driving rain and the ledger board
The single most important connection on almost every deck is the ledger board — the framing member bolted to the house that carries a large share of the deck's structural load. In a climate with frequent wind-driven rain, this is also the most common place for water to find its way behind siding and into the rim joist. Without proper flashing at this joint, moisture gets trapped between the ledger and the house, and rot sets in where you can't see it until the deck starts to feel spongy or pull away from the structure.
Moss, algae, and slip risk
Whatcom County's moss season runs long — realistically, several months of the year where shaded, north-facing, or tree-covered surfaces stay damp enough for moss and algae to take hold. On a deck, that's not just a cosmetic issue. Moss and algae film make wood and even some composite surfaces genuinely slippery, and it's worse in a neighborhood like Sunnyland where established trees keep parts of a yard shaded and slow to dry out.
Salt air and hardware corrosion
Bellingham's proximity to Bellingham Bay and the Salish Sea means the air here carries more salt than an inland location would. Salt accelerates corrosion in fasteners, brackets, and structural hardware — the kind of galvanic and rust damage that shows up as rust streaks on decking, loose railing brackets, or fastener heads that snap off when you try to remove them years later. Standard interior-grade hardware simply isn't built for this environment.
Decking Material Options for Sunnyland Homes
There's no single "best" decking material — the right choice depends on budget, how much upkeep you want to do, and how shaded your lot is. Here's how the common options actually compare once you factor in this climate.
| Material | Moisture & Moss Behavior | Maintenance | Typical Lifespan Here |
|---|---|---|---|
| Pressure-treated fir/pine | Absorbs water, prone to moss in shaded areas, can cup or check as it dries out between rains | Needs re-sealing every 1-2 years to perform well | 10-15 years with upkeep |
| Cedar | Naturally rot-resistant but still needs sealing; moss still grows on the surface in shade | Sealing/staining every 2-3 years | 15-20 years with upkeep |
| Composite decking | Doesn't rot or absorb water like wood, but algae and mildew can still form a film on the surface in shaded, damp spots | Periodic washing; no staining or sealing required | 25+ years, varies by product warranty |
| PVC decking | Fully moisture-resistant core; least susceptible to moss taking hold | Occasional washing | 25+ years, varies by product warranty |
Composite lines from manufacturers like Trex or TimberTech are popular choices for exactly this reason — homeowners here are often more interested in not having to re-stain a deck every other year than in shaving costs on material. That said, real wood still has a place, especially for homeowners who want a specific look or a lower upfront cost and are willing to keep up with sealing on a schedule.

Framing and Structure: Where Most Deck Problems Start
The decking boards are what you see and walk on, but the framing underneath is what determines whether the deck is safe and long-lasting. This is where experience with local conditions matters most.
- Ledger flashing: Self-adhering flashing membrane and proper step flashing at the house connection, integrated with the siding — not just caulked and hoped for.
- Footings: Sized and set to the depth required by local code, which accounts for frost depth and soil bearing in this area. On sloped Sunnyland lots, footing placement often needs to be adjusted for grade changes across the yard.
- Joist spacing and material: Matched to the decking product's span rating — composite and PVC boards often require tighter joist spacing than solid wood.
- Fasteners and connectors: Stainless steel or hot-dip galvanized hardware throughout, not just at visible connections.
- Drainage under the deck: Grading and, where needed, a drainage system underneath so water doesn't pool against footings or posts.
On a shaded, tree-lined lot, we also pay attention to airflow underneath and around the deck. A deck built tight against grade with no ventilation underneath will stay damp longer after every rain, which is exactly what moss and mildew need to establish themselves.
Railings, Stairs, and Hardware Built for This Climate
Railings and stairs take a lot of abuse — they're touched constantly, they're the first thing to show corrosion, and they're a safety item, not just an aesthetic one. We spec stainless steel or properly coated hardware for railing posts, baluster connectors, and stair stringers specifically because standard zinc-plated hardware corrodes faster in this air. For lots with more shade, we also think about railing and baluster style — solid panel railings can trap moisture and debris against a deck's edge, where open baluster designs let air and water move through instead of pooling.

Permits and Code Basics for Bellingham-Area Decks
Most decks attached to a house, and many freestanding decks above a certain height, require a building permit in Bellingham and unincorporated Whatcom County. The permit process reviews footing depth and structural design against local soil and frost conditions, which is exactly why footing depth on a Sunnyland lot needs to be confirmed against current code rather than copied from a neighbor's project or an online guide. Guardrails are generally required once a deck surface is more than 30 inches above grade, with a minimum guardrail height and maximum baluster spacing set by the adopted building code — we confirm the current requirements for your specific project rather than relying on rules of thumb, since code details can change and vary by exact deck height and configuration.
Skipping the permit step might feel like it saves time, but it can create real problems at resale, with insurance, or if there's ever a structural question down the line. We pull permits as a standard part of the process, not an upsell.
Keeping Moss and Mildew Off Your New Deck
Even the best-built deck needs some seasonal attention in this climate. None of it is complicated, but skipping it is how moss gets a foothold.
- Sweep leaves and debris off the deck surface regularly in fall, especially under tree cover — trapped organic matter holds moisture and feeds moss growth.
- Rinse or wash the deck surface a couple of times a year, more often in shaded areas, to remove the algae film before it becomes visible moss.
- Keep gutters and downspouts near the deck clear so runoff isn't dumping extra water directly onto or under the deck.
- Check railing and structural hardware annually for early rust or looseness — catching corrosion early is a five-minute fix instead of a hardware replacement.
- For wood decking, stay on your sealing/staining schedule — a lapsed seal coat is when moisture starts getting into the wood fibers.
- Trim back overhanging branches where practical to improve sun exposure and airflow across the deck surface.
